Cadburys roots for example go back as far as 1824, when John Cadbury began selling tea, coffee, and drinking chocolate, which he produced and sold himself, at a small shop in Bull Street , Birmingham. Similarly the origins of Lindt date back to 1845 when David Sprngli-Schwarz and his son, Rudolf Sprngli-Ammann opened a small confectionery shop in the old town of Zurich. Established in 1905 as a result of a merger between the Anglo-Swiss Milk Company and Farine Lacte Henri Nestl, Nestl is now the largest food and nutrition company in the world. Headquartered in Vevey, Switzerland, the company operates in 86 countries, employs well over 280,000 people and has no less than 6,000 brands across a wide range of markets including coffee, bottled water, breakfast cereals, baby foods, ice cream, frozen food and pet food, to name but a few.They also of course do chocolates as well. Quite a few popular chocolates in Australia as it happens. Infact along with Cadbury and Mars Inc, they totally dominate the Australian Confectionery Market.
